Subframe Bushings
Went out to do what I thought would be a fairly quick and easy job and ran into a problem. The subframe and body have shifted and there is about a 1/2" misalignment. The Subframe has moved forward relative to the body.
Don't really know how or why that happened. Here's my setup, the car is on four jack stands. Two on the front sway bar and two under the rear axle tubes. Could it be because the weight of the front is too far forward, maybe should have had the weight on the wheels? Anyway, I'm obviously open to any advice, but I think if I use a come a long and attach at the rear end and maybe the lower control arm, I can pull it back into place. If I did that, I'd lift the front using a floor jack so that it can move on it's wheels. https://i.postimg.cc/44tdmyZ5/IMG-0258.jpg https://i.postimg.cc/gcRJnjdV/IMG-0259.jpg |
You can take a ratchet strap and hook it to the frame, and then around the rear axle. Loosen the bolts and crank it backwards.
That said, I haven't had a 2nd gen subframe move on me while doing bushings. How's your sheet metal looking? Did any gaps change? Sometimes when you swap bushings on the frame, you'll get funky door to fender gaps unless also replacing the radiator support bushings. I will say, I have aluminum mounts in my 71. They're stiff (in a good way). |
Have a look at your fender gaps, usually when the back 4 mounting points are misaligned it moves the core support as well. Core support bushings bolt to the subframe, before shifting anything you need to look at the body gaps. When you move the frame, you don't want weight on it, support the car at the body. If the front body panel alignment is good, loosen the core support bushing bolts at the frame before moving anything. With the weight off the frame and the bolts loose, it should not be difficult to shift the frame where it needs to be. A round prybar up through the alignment holes should be all it needs.

Ditch the bushings for some that are interlocking, and you will never have this issue again.
I suggest the Global West ones, I've used them before, but there are others that may be less expensive, like PTFB. https://www.globalwest.net/product/f...9-global-west/ https://www.pro-touringf-body.com/pr...-body-bushings Can't tell by pic but those look like the standard height ones. Unless you want to go thru additional panel alignment, it's easier to use the standard height when you source the new ones. One comment on the solid ones, you have to at least run subframe connectors, if not the cowl braces. I still have a set of VSE ones, but several others make them now, again, PTFB has them: https://www.pro-touringf-body.com/product-page/g-braces That hole you see in the frame, and the one in the body, are the alignment holes, but suspect you already know that. A large drift punch, or two, can aid in the future alignment, after you get locking bushings. The locking bushings will inherently align it to some degree, the drift will take care of the rest. You can pretty much eyeball it too. Loosen the core support bushing bolts when you shift it, and the fender & inner wheel well to body/frame bolts. Open the doors like half way too to prevent gap contact. Leave the hood up. And of course, watch panel gaps as you close. Some kits don't include the core support bushings, it's best to use the matching ones. This is actually a common problem, and is exactly why now interlocking ones are available. . |

Dam, That's not good. There is one thing in my opinion about these uni-body cars. Never support that front end like you did off the front sway bar. I puts alot of stress on the center of the car. You also have an IA2 block which is very heavy. At a minimum use stands under the lower control arms. I have wooden blocks made for the purpose. Also, never put blocks at the front off the front frame when it attaches to the body as the front end is way too heavy and will cause a lot of flexing. Sorry to see that happen to you.
Like mentioned tie the front frame to the rear leaf spring perch or the frame rails. I have Hotchkis on my 76 and Global-west on the 72 Firebird. The 72 also has the solid frame mounts. |
The first picture looks like your mount bolt is crooked. Not sure how that is even possible unless the bolt was somewhat loose or at least not torqued. When I changed my mounts, I had to pull my carpet up and put a pry bar against the speed nut in the floor to stop it from turning and get proper final torque. One nut cage would not hold while torquing even though it felt tight while the nut spun past the rounded part, causing resistance. My thought is the bolts were zipped in at the factory, and the nut cage is a one-time-use design for tightening, making it difficult to torque a second time. After taking my cross measurements to make sure everything was square, obviously.
Could the bolt shank be bottoming out on the nut? Not likely, but it does not hurt to ask. |
You can see the locating hole in the middle picture. loosen them all up a hair and get a BIG punch to slide up in the body hole from the hole in the frame to straighten it up. Might need a big pry bar to line them up then slide the punch or rod to line the two holes up.

OK, that worked out better than I thought. After repositioning jack stands and using floor jacks for selective weight relief I was able to get it realigned. I had to use my come a long, couldn't do it with a pry bar. But, with the come a long it moved with very little effort. Nice thing was that I released the come a long before I installed the bushings and nothing moved.
https://i.postimg.cc/YSV2tm4K/IMG-0263.jpg https://i.postimg.cc/R08Cvn3v/IMG-0261.jpg https://i.postimg.cc/L8x60WRc/IMG-0264.jpg https://i.postimg.cc/rFKD2cZF/IMG-0275.jpg |
A couple other details. When I repositioned my lift points, it spontaneously moved everything back in the right direction. Also, while the come a long was effective it was total overkill. As suggested by 72projectbird a ratcheting strap would have been more than enough. But, when you just want to get it done, overkill is not a bad choice.

If I'm not mistaken, believe the captured nut in the cowl box actually has some play of the nut inside the captured cage.
I had the inner fender well out when I last did mine, and used a pry bar against the nut to help support the cage when torquing. It sux when the cage breaks. I forget the value, but recall those bolts have a fairly high torque spec. It's def not 'best practice' to jack the front up by the sway bar. Not only is there potential of bending the bar, but also the potential of stripping out the threads on the bar to frame mount. With big tires or good grip, under heavy driving, that whole front clip flexes. A lot. Watch the hood gaps as you brake and go into a turn, and you will see what I mean. It's kind of a snowball thing ones you start stiffening everything up, one fix exposes another weak link, etc. In my case, and this may have something to do that I used the short bushings, once I put the cowl braces on, I would crack windshields. This mainly happened when I was 'walking' in & out of parking lot ramps at an angle, bc my car is very low. My only solution was at min a 4-point roll bar. Tying in the front & rear frame horns help a lot too, there's a front brace that's available that goes between the frame and the swaybar. In the back, you can go stealth and reinforce the bumper, or make a brace that goes in trunk between the bumper mounts on the tail panel. Tying in the frame rails may provide enough twist resistance to where you wouldn't need a 4-point, not sure bc I put a 4-point in already. Morning brain-dump, rambling... EDIT: Final note, the twisting can cause 1/4 panels to bend and get wavy, between the door/roof/rear wheel opening. You can see it on some cars. . |
That 1/4 panel flex also shows up in the seam of the 1/4 & roof. If at all possible, when replacing a 1/4, use lead at the seam.
